Put data in tabular form..

Dear Friends,
I have a file as under :

Code:
     +++ ME 12-06-13 18:16:20 
A  RED FEW AND ROW1 1MN FEL  AS
   HI FI BV      LR     TS    HR    ES    MR    
       *  0      13296   0    120   1     15
   KS  RR   
   10   0

      +++ ME 12-06-13 18:26:20 
A  RED FEW AND ROW2 1MN FEL  AS
   HI FI BV      LR     TS    HR    ES    MR
       *  1      13296   0    120   0     15
   KS  RR
   10   0

I am required to get the output as under:
Code:
 NAME	   DATE	   TIME    HI FI BV      LR     TS    HR    ES    MR   KS  RR
   ROW1 12-06-13 18:16:20     *  0      13296    0    120   1     15   10   0
   ROW2 12-06-13 18:26:20     *  1      13296    0    120   0     15   10   0

I am totally out of thought how it can be done.

Please help. Thanks in Advance.

Is your file already tab-delimited?
Here a straight bit of code:
Code:
#!/usr/bin/awk -f

BEGIN{
	OFS="| ";print "NAME| DATE| TIME| HI| FI| BV| LR| TS| HR| ES| MR| KS| RR"
}
/\+\+\+/{
	s=$3 OFS $4
	getline
	s=$5 OFS s
	getline;getline; gsub("\t",OFS); s=s $0
	getline;getline; gsub("\t",OFS); s=s $0
	print s
}

Usage : save this code with a filename, set +x flag; then use:~/unix.com$ filename your_data_file | column -ts'|'
